Organization

The Translational Health Science and Technology Institute (THSTI) is an autonomous institute under the Department of Biotechnology, Ministry of Science and Technology, Government of India. Established to bridge the gap between basic research and clinical application, THSTI focuses on innovative health science solutions. Headquartered in Faridabad, Haryana, the institute conducts high-impact research in infectious diseases, maternal and child health, and non-communicable diseases to improve public health outcomes across the nation.
